Generative AI tools are transforming how managers and program coordinators design communications, engage teams, and support employee development. This session provides practical guidance on using AI to improve the quality, speed, and personalization of people-related tasks.
Participants will learn how to use AI to generate effective questions (for interviews, surveys, and check-ins), create engaging internal communications, and design personalized development plans. The course emphasizes real-world applications through live demonstrations.
By the end of the workshop, participants will be equipped to use AI as a practical assistant for people management and program delivery, while applying best practices for responsible and effective use.

Learning Objectives:
After completing this course, participants will be able to:
- Understand how generative AI can support people-focused roles
- Generate high-quality questions for interviews, surveys, and check-ins
- Create effective internal communications and engagement content
- Use AI to support onboarding and team integration activities
- Design personalized employee development plans using AI assistance
- Apply structured prompting techniques for consistent, high-quality outputs
- Recognize risks such as bias, privacy concerns, and over-reliance
- Identify immediate opportunities to apply AI in their role
